Exercise caution when interacting with this website.
The website content you provided contains several red flags commonly associated with scam or fraudulent investment platforms. Here are some reasons why this website might be considered a scam: 1. Lack of Regulatory Information: Legitimate investment platforms are typically regulated by financial authorities in the countries where they operate. The absence of clear regulatory information on the website is a significant red flag. 2. Unrealistic Promises: Phrases like 'universal tradingview trading platform,' 'fair integrity, people-oriented brokers,' and 'intelligence platform' are vague and can be used to create a false sense of trust. Legitimate platforms tend to provide specific and verifiable information about their services. 3. High-Risk Investment Claims: Statements like 'moneytt uses the most advanced ecn quote technology in the industry' and 'continuously optimize the spot spread' are common in scam platforms and are often used to lure investors into high-risk or fraudulent schemes. 4. Lack of Detailed Information: The website's content lacks specific details about the company's history, leadership, and operational transparency. Legitimate investment platforms usually provide comprehensive information to build trust with potential investors. 5. Email Address: The use of a generic email address (info@saenfx.com) instead of a professional domain-specific email address can be a sign of unprofessionalism or lack of authenticity. 6. Segregated Client Funds: While the website claims that customer funds are held in trust accounts segregated from the company's working capital, this is a common claim in scam platforms. It's important to verify this information independently. 7. High-Pressure Sales Tactics: Urging visitors to 'join now' and 'benefit from fast order execution' without providing clear and balanced information about the risks associated with trading is a tactic often used by fraudulent platforms. 8. Lack of Independent Reviews: A lack of independent, verifiable reviews or testimonials from actual users can be a red flag. Legitimate platforms often have a track record of positive reviews from reputable sources. 9. Unsubstantiated Claims: The website makes several claims about the company's commitment to security, stability, and convenience, but without verifiable evidence or independent verification, these claims should be treated with skepticism. 10. Limited Contact Information: The website provides limited contact information, which can make it difficult for potential investors to seek clarification or assistance. It's important to conduct thorough research and due diligence before engaging with any investment platform. Always verify the legitimacy of a company, its regulatory status, and the accuracy of its claims. If in doubt, seek advice from independent financial advisors or regulatory authorities."
